BONE BIOLOGIST



The Department of Orthopaedics, Division of Musculoskeletal Science at the University of Maryland School of Medicine is recruiting for an established investigator with expertise in bone biology that compliments the interests of our existing basic science faculty.

Qualifications :

Candidates must have a Ph.D., as well as, at least 10 years’ experience as a tenured or tenure-track faculty member and an excellent record of federal funding, publication, and collaboration. Ideal candidates are expected to be currently funded by the NIH with two or more active awards. A faculty affiliation with the Veterans Association is also highly valued. Potential for development of program project grant awards is necessary. Expected rank for this position will be Associate Professor or higher, however, final rank and tenure status will be commensurate with selected candidate’s experience.
